I'm getting used to the new Adobe Express on my phone. Love the functionality and was able to be a bit ahead of the game since I was able to be a beta tester.  While it's great on my phone, I really like working on my iPad.  It isn't available for iPad and even when I try to use the web version it kicks me to the app telling me it's not available.  The big question is when will this become available on the iPad IOS? If anyone has a round about timeframe, I would appreciate a look!  - Woodenleg

Correct answer Amitej S

The most recent version of the Adobe Express mobile app is not currently iPad and tablet compatible, but we're working to make it accessible to these devices. iPads and tablets will still be able to use the previous version of the app. When the new mobile version is released, any projects made with this version will sync with the web version as well.

The web version accessible from a desktop browser is completely synchronized with mobile devices. This implies that projects made using the new mobile app or the web can be viewed and edited on either device.
